Song Meaning
The lyrics present a stark, almost clinical depiction of an encounter, devoid of explicit emotional markers or narrative context. The focus is purely on the observed actions and the stark environment.
There's a palpable sense of detachment, as if observing a scene from a distance or through a detached lens. The repetition of simple, declarative statements creates a feeling of ritual or inevitability, highlighting the mechanical nature of the interaction.
The most striking aspect is the absence of subjective experience. The lyrics offer no internal monologue, no feeling, just a sequence of events. This deliberate withholding of emotional depth forces the listener to project their own interpretations onto the sparse details provided.
This stripped-down approach makes the encounter feel both intensely personal and universally impersonal. It’s effective because it mirrors the way certain moments can feel disassociated, leaving only the bare facts of what happened and where.
